If you installed the new Windows 10 Anniversary Update version over a previous one version of Windows, you would notice that your free disk space has decreased significantly.
When upgrading from a previous version of Windows, Windows 10 saves many files from the previous version during the upgrade, so the tough it fills you with files you may never need again, especially if your upgrade was successful.
Η installation it saves these files, just in case something goes wrong with your OS upgrade. If something goes wrong you can safely roll back to the previous version of Windows.
But if everything works perfectly, there is no reason to keep garbage on your computer.
Below we will see how you can free up space after upgrading your operating system (Winaero):
Press them together two Win+R keys to open the Run dialog.
Type the command and press Enter:
cleanmgr
Select the drive that is installed in your operating system (usually in C) and press OK.
Make it click on the Clean up button to activate the Disk Cleanup tool.
Find and select the files of your previous Windows installation (s).
Click OK and you're ready.
